    Hello – have a site that I’m setting a cookie value based on the users display resolution so that I can serve up a different use experience for kiosk users. The issue I’m finding is that ZenCache is appearing to cache cookies – or – it’s preventing the cookies from being stored.

    Is either the case? If it’s caching the cookie, can that be prevented?

    @demo38ltd ZenCache is a page caching plugin. That means it captures the output generated by WordPress for each page and stores it in an HTML file, which it then serves upon a future request. It does not cache cookies. Cookie caching is something that the client browser would be doing.
